Read the full description of these levels, then practice sorting through the following. the cat and ravenWebAn interval variable is a one where the difference between two values is meaningful. The difference between a temperature of 100 degrees and 90 degrees is the same difference as between 90 degrees and 80 degrees. A ratio variable, has all the properties of an interval variable, but also has a clear definition of 0.0. the cat and rabbitt cake shop menu
